Output 03f8e75b8d21a83861cedaaf8d5f5acfff658c1d77092a82e34eca53bfc76a33:0

value
14021
script pubkey
OP_0 OP_PUSHBYTES_20 595b3e839a5b9760443aeb7b4a55afce8fb2355a
address
tb1qt9dnaqu6twtkq3p6ada554d0e68myd26fpujne
transaction
03f8e75b8d21a83861cedaaf8d5f5acfff658c1d77092a82e34eca53bfc76a33
confirmations
32143
spent
true